# AIIR — AI Integrity Receipts

> **STATUS: public OSS ecosystem surface (2026-04-26).** AIIR is an open-source
> authorship-provenance and agent-evidence project. It is a public,
> independently verifiable OSS surface, not a hosted control plane or private
> reviewer service. The focus is portable receipts, in-toto wrappers, public
> policy presets, and the emerging AIIR agent-receipt profile draft.

**The missing provenance layer for AI-assisted code.**

Your team uses AI to write code. In six months, someone — an auditor, a security review, a regulator, a customer — will ask: *which parts of this codebase were AI-generated, and can you prove it?*

Git history can't answer that. `Co-authored-by` trailers are inconsistent and easy to strip. Policy documents aren't machine-verifiable. Today, most AI involvement in code leaves no durable, tamper-evident trace.

AIIR closes that gap. It generates deterministic, content-addressed receipts for commits with declared AI involvement, and verifies them anywhere — locally, in CI, or offline — without trusting a central service. Zero dependencies. Apache 2.0.

AIIR read your commit metadata, canonicalized the declared AI context, and produced a **content-addressed receipt**. Change one byte in the receipt core and verification fails — that's the tamper-evidence.

Without signing, a receipt proves **integrity** (nothing was altered). Add [Sigstore signing](#sigstore-signing) in CI for **authenticity** (proving *who* generated it).

Verification does not require trusting AIIR or a hosted service. Receipts are plain JSON and can be checked anywhere a verifier runs.

## What AIIR does — and does not do

AIIR does three things at its core:

- Records **declared** AI involvement in commit metadata
- Generates deterministic, tamper-evident receipts for those commits
- Verifies those receipts independently across local, CI, and offline workflows

AIIR does **not** attempt to prove hidden AI usage.

It does not claim to detect every undeclared use of Copilot, ChatGPT, Claude, Cursor, or any other tool. Its job is narrower and stronger: make declared AI involvement verifiable and tamper-evident.

## Declared Provenance and Optional Signal Enrichment

AIIR records what is **declared** in commit metadata, not what is hidden.

Detection signals are optional enrichment. They help normalize and classify declared context, but they are not authoritative proof of hidden AI usage.

**Catches:** `Co-authored-by: Copilot` trailers, bot authors (Dependabot, Renovate), `Generated-by:` trailers, 48 known AI-tool signals, and Unicode evasion attempts (TR39 confusable resolution, NFKC normalization).

**Does not catch:** Copilot inline completions (no trailer), copy-paste from ChatGPT, agent-mode sessions (Copilot Chat, Claude Code, Cursor Agent), squash merges that strip trailers, or amended commits.

This repo was built heavily with assistant help, yet 199 of 252 dogfood receipts still classify as `human` because chat-based assistants like Copilot Chat do not leave durable declaration signals. The receipt format is faithfully recording *declared* signals; closing that declaration gap is exactly the wedge the AIIR agent-receipt profile addresses.

## Where AIIR fits in the supply chain

AIIR is not a replacement for SLSA, in-toto, or SCITT. It fills a specific gap: **authorship-level provenance** — recording *who or what* produced a code change, before it enters the build pipeline.

| System | Layer | What it proves | Where AIIR fits |
|--------|-------|---------------|-----------------|
| [SLSA](https://slsa.dev) | Build provenance | *How* an artifact was built, from which source | AIIR receipts feed SLSA as source-level attestations |
| [in-toto](https://in-toto.io) | Supply chain attestation | That each step in a layout was performed correctly | AIIR wraps receipts as in-toto Statements (`--in-toto`) |
| [SCITT](https://scitt.io) | Transparency ledger | That a claim was registered in a tamper-evident log | AIIR receipts are valid SCITT claims (content-addressed, signable) |
| [Sigstore](https://sigstore.dev) | Signing infrastructure | *Who* signed an artifact (identity binding) | AIIR uses Sigstore for receipt signing (`--sign`) |
| [OpenSSF Scorecard](https://scorecard.dev) | Project health | Security posture of an OSS project | Orthogonal — AIIR tracks per-commit AI provenance, not project posture |
| Git trailers | Commit metadata | Free-text annotation | AIIR makes trailers machine-verifiable and tamper-evident |

**Think of it this way:** Git records *that* a change happened. SLSA records *how* the artifact was built. AIIR records *what* produced the change — human, AI-assisted, or bot — with a verifiable receipt.

## Trust tiers

| Tier | What you get | Use when |
|------|-------------|----------|
| **Unsigned** (`sign: false`) | Tamper-evident — hash integrity detects modification | Local dev, internal audit trails |
| **Inference-Bound** | Model output cryptographically committed via hash chain | Verifying AI inference provenance |
| **Signed** (`sign: true`, default in CI) | Authenticity — Sigstore binds the receipt to an OIDC identity | CI/CD compliance, SOC 2 evidence |
| **Enveloped** (`--in-toto --sign`) | Signed + in-toto Statement v1 envelope | SLSA provenance; designed to support use as evidence under frameworks like the EU AI Act |

### Automation / bot activity

| Signal | Examples |
|--------|----------|
| **Dependabot** | `dependabot[bot]` as author |
| **Renovate** | `renovate[bot]` as author |
| **Snyk** | `snyk-bot` as author |
| **CodeRabbit** | `coderabbit[bot]` as author |
| **GitHub Actions** | `github-actions[bot]` as author |
| **GitLab Bot** | `gitlab-bot` as author |
| **DeepSource** | `deepsource[bot]` as author |

Since v1.0.4, bot and AI signals are fully separated. A Dependabot commit gets `is_bot_authored: true` and `authorship_class: "bot"`, **not** `is_ai_authored: true`.

### Detection internals

Homoglyph detection uses the full [Unicode TR39 confusable map](https://www.unicode.org/reports/tr39/) — 669 single-codepoint → ASCII mappings across 69 scripts. Combined with NFKC normalization, this covers all single-character homoglyphs documented by the Unicode Consortium. Multi-character confusable sequences are not covered — see S-02 in the threat model.

<details id="sigstore-signing">
<summary><strong>Sigstore signing</strong></summary>

Sign receipts with [Sigstore](https://sigstore.dev) keyless signing for cryptographic non-repudiation:

```yaml
permissions:
  id-token: write
  contents: read

steps:
  - uses: invariant-systems-ai/aiir@v1
    with:
      output-dir: .receipts/
      sign: true
```

> **Fork PRs**: GitHub does not grant OIDC tokens to fork pull requests. AIIR will detect the missing credential and fail with a clear error rather than hanging.

Each receipt gets an accompanying `.sigstore` bundle (Fulcio certificate + Rekor transparency log entry + signature).

```bash
# Basic: checks signature is valid (any signer)
aiir --verify receipt.json --verify-signature

# Recommended: pin to a specific CI identity
aiir --verify receipt.json --verify-signature \
  --signer-identity "https://github.com/myorg/myrepo/.github/workflows/aiir.yml@refs/heads/main" \
  --signer-issuer "https://token.actions.githubusercontent.com"
```

> ⚠️ **Always use `--signer-identity` and `--signer-issuer` in production.**
> Without identity pinning, verification accepts any valid Sigstore signature.

Install signing support: `pip install aiir[sign]`

<details>
<summary><strong>Receipt format</strong></summary>

```json
{
  "type": "aiir.commit_receipt",
  "schema": "aiir/commit_receipt.v2",
  "receipt_id": "g1-a3f8b2c1d4e5f6a7b8c9d0e1f2a3b4",
  "content_hash": "sha256:7f3a...",
  "timestamp": "2026-03-06T09:48:59Z",
  "commit": {
    "sha": "c4dec85630232666aba81b6588894a11d07e5d18",
    "author": { "name": "Jane Dev", "email": "jane@example.com" },
    "subject": "feat: add receipt generation to CI",
    "files_changed": 4
  },
  "ai_attestation": {
    "is_ai_authored": true,
    "signals_detected": ["message_match:co-authored-by: copilot"],
    "authorship_class": "ai_assisted",
    "detection_method": "heuristic_v2"
  }
}
```

**Content-addressed**: `receipt_id` is derived from SHA-256 of the canonical JSON. Change any field → hash changes → receipt invalid.

> **Receipt identity depends on repository provenance.**
> The `provenance.repository` field is part of the content hash. The same commit
> produces a different `receipt_id` if the remote URL changes (fork, rename, etc.).

</details>

<details>
<summary><strong>Release verification & VSA</strong></summary>

```bash
aiir --verify-release --receipts .aiir/receipts.jsonl --policy strict --emit-vsa
```

Produces an [in-toto Statement v1](https://in-toto.io/Statement/v1) with a [Verification Summary Attestation](https://slsa.dev/verification_summary) predicate recording: verifier identity, policy digest, coverage metrics, and pass/fail result.

Policy presets: `strict` (hard-fail, signing required, zero unsigned receipts, max 50% AI), `balanced` (soft-fail, signing recommended), `permissive` (warn-only). Customise via `.aiir/policy.json`.
